Clinique Take The Day Off Cleansing Milk

I purchased Take The Day Off Cleansing Milk about a week ago after seeking out a new product to take my makeup off with and shake up my routine a little. Described by Clinique as a gentle, milky make-up dissolver, this product is supposed to remove even long-wearing facial make-up, then tissues off or rinses away in water.




As with all Clinique products, the cleansing milk comes in really attractive packaging and is a fine addition to my bathroom counter. It has a pump dispenser for easy application, and applies smoothly when rubbed into your face. You need around three pumps of the milk and I usually massage it into my face and leave for around a minute.

The milk is really gentle, but I have to admit it I have found it a little too gentle, and I do find myself dragging on my muslin cloth to remove the makeup when rinsing off. I'm not sure how washing off with only water would work, as most of my makeup appears to be still on my face, but looser so I can cleanse it off with a cloth.

Once fully rinsed off, the cleansing milk leaves your skin feeling really clean, soft and refreshed, and doesn't leave it dry like face wipes can do.

Overall I do really like the Take The Day Off Cleansing Milk, I just think it may work better when you have less make-up on as I do have to pull the make-up off my face with a dry cloth or cotton wool pad afterwards, which I don't think is the desired effect.
